Output ebeb3436959d103c99b199d3cfc6d11b06041351777bb90d8358e3669e606657:1

value
568812
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03d3e417d8fdf76a3bfd51aebe02ff290cd6c701 OP_EQUALVERIFY OP_CHECKSIG
address
1MEs28br5ZLGDLs2dNuBE26PBUvke7LEw
transaction
ebeb3436959d103c99b199d3cfc6d11b06041351777bb90d8358e3669e606657
spent
true